Transaction 843d5aabdbc662c5108f4d33f88d16d234712fb1567d75c531817605e4471d83

1 Input
2 Outputs
  • 843d5aabdbc662c5108f4d33f88d16d234712fb1567d75c531817605e4471d83:0
  • value  5241507
    address  32FS6et18KT6RyY7T86iKjVS6Xv6boY8X2
  • 843d5aabdbc662c5108f4d33f88d16d234712fb1567d75c531817605e4471d83:1
  • value  7976460
    address  34UdTEX7Ct9MfPgqyf8TDYi6ybZF8W91DK